Lebanon,Mo.-The LebanonMidwaySpeedway hosted a special Sat Night edition of Racing to close out the 2005 season as the rain-out feature for the Fastrak MidWest Regional Crate LateModels was held along with a special feature event featuring the Fastrak and the Show-me Racin Series Drivers came to ahead as over 75 race teams in the 4 classes ran.

Starting off the night,the 25 lap Fastrak MidWest feature rolled out with the Aug. Midway winner SCott Hutchinson starting on the pole with newly crowned champion Joe Morris to the outside.When the gren dropped,Hutchinson and Morris battled side-by-side as Matt Dusablon and Danny Jolly were battling for 3rd.On lap 3,Morris was able to pull away and pretty much put his Rocket Chassis on cruise control while the battle for 2nd was tight as DuSablon and Hutchinson battled until late in the race when DuSablon made a strong move out of turn 2 to grab the runner-up honors followed by Danny Jolly and Terry James in the top 5.

The much awaited 25 lap challange feature with each series running under there own rules would find Show-Me Series point leader Ken Essary and Danny Jolly on the front row with Joe Morris and Terry James making up row 2.At the drop of the green,front runer Bomber driver Rob White making his LateModel debut lost a driveshaft bringing out the yellow and restarting the field.On the second restart,back in the midpack,Fastrak Points runner-up Scott Hutchinson and Show-Me Rookie Jeremy Kelley got together ending both there nights along with Scott Fry.On the restart,Essary and Jolly ran side by side while Jim Fulp,Kevin Poole and Joe Morris were battling for position.On lap 3,The Flying Farmer made a low groove move stick to move ahead of Jolly as Morris started his forward movement.On lap 10,the yellow waved as Jim Fulp and Kevin Poole got together in turn 1 ending both there runs while in the top 5.On the restart,Essary would find Morris moving to the outside and challanging as the 2 respective Series point leaders battled and warming-up the action as Former UMP National champion Easy Eddie Dixon who started 13th on the grid was showing fans were the low groove was as he was driving Eric Rudd's car.Out in front Essary and Morris were showing what 2 veteran drivers were made of running bumper to bumper and side by side.MLRA regular Leslie Essary who started 7th was quietly moving to the front and passed Matt DuSablon and started his charge moving into 3rd and gaining on the long green run.On lap 21,Morris slide high in turn 2 and Lesie moved underneath to grab 2nd place and close to a single car length behind his father Ken Essary.The final caution waved on lap 23.All lead lap cars were brought to the front to battle it out including leader Ken Essary,Leslie Essary,Joe Morris,Eddie Dixon,Matt DuSablon,Terry James,Danny Jolly and Conner Ward.On the restart,Leslie looked up stairs,but the long time area champion Ken Essary wasn't to be denied making his first ever visit to the Midway as tight battles were behind the lead 3.As the checkered waved Ken essary hung on for a 3 car length lead followed by Leslie Essary,Joe Morris,Dixon,DuSablon,Ward,Terry James, and Danny Jolly on the lead lap while Joey Morris and Louie Baker Jr completed the top 10.

"This was a fun race and those crate motors showed me alot tonight.Running 50 laps in a single night and the tight battles throughout the feature.Really noone had a clear advantage tonight."Quoted winner Ken Essary."This was my first visit to the Midway and Harold had the track in excellent shape tonight.Smooth and quick with 2 good grooves.Considering how fast the track put this event together,It was alot of fun racing with these drivers tonight"

In other Action the FactoryStocks provided plenty of action as Jeff Duncan grabbed the early lead and Rodney Phillips right on his bumper.Tood cook began his charge to the front on lap 7 along with Robbie Bryant and David Hendrix battled also_Out in front,Duncan was looking for that first ever Midway win,but Todd Cook made the low groove stick strong on a lap 13 restart and gathered the win by 1 car length with Hendrix,Bryant, and Chris Ratterree completed the top 5.

The Winged SprintCar feature found Mike White jumped from his front row starting spot with Joe todd right on his bumper.With White setting a fast pace,Midway point champion started his charge late in the race and caught White on lap 12.A late caution bunched up the field as White again grabbed the lead with Eric Todd making a strong charge.Heading for the white flag,Todd drove along side of leader White only to have White lead out of turn 2.Eric Todd made a surge run in turn 3 and pulled alongside of the leader White as the duo came to the checkered side by side as White nosed ahead at the stripe with Todd,Joe Todd,Kenny Potter and Erik Enniking in the top 5.

The Bombers came out 23 strong as Robert White took the early lead.Dusty Rhoades who was driving point champion Dale Rodden's car would challange until a broken axle ended his night.With White hanging on to the lead,Brian Monnahan who had slipped to 3rd at one time.With a battle up front,Scott Atkinson,Donnie Jackson,Shawn Nations, and Steve Shaw along with Rick Brown were battling for position.Coming for the checkered flag,Monnahan made a bold top groove move pay-off as he took over the lead and the win at the stripe over White with Atkinson,Jackson and Nations completing the top 5.
